Hello,

 

I ordered a new 2026 LTZ back in October 2025. The truck arrived at the dealership in December. It was immediately sent to Harbor utility bed company where the factory bed was replaced. From here is when all hell breaks loose...the truck was returned back to the dealership with no working taillights. The dealer told me they will get it fixed. They have sent it to many different shops after their own services department couldn't figure out how to get the problem fixed...they said it needs a reflash then they said they need to change resistors on wiring harness...apparently it is completely different than a 2025. Long story short, they have had the truck for over two months and everyday I receive a message that they are still trying to get a solution and working with GM to fix the problem. Has anyone one else experience this and found a solution to this issue with 2026 LTZ trucks and utility bed conversions? Thank you!

No real solution and sorry to hear about this debacle!

 

I expect that the tail lights that came out of the truck were LED and that is why they are having a problem. If I was changing out the lights to fit a new rear deck, I would go aftermarket and maybe utilize one of the 7 pin connections if I ran into trouble with the tail light connectors and wiring.

 

I have a hitch light plugged into the 7 pin harness and it works for back up, running lights and brake. Even if you taped into the turn wires in the connector, you could power the turn signals as well. 

 

It shouldn't be too hard to make it work.

    • I'm not sure I agree with "extreme" low speed, high torque sentiment here with regards to the prescribed use of low range. How about...whenever it's needed?   A 2.72:1 transfer case and whatever differential gears these Silverados have (3.42's, maybe?) aren't producing "extremely" low crawl speeds. Or insanely high torque multiplication. Even with the 1st gear in these newer transmissions. But it does provide mechanical advantage and potentially better control at slower speeds. And with extra weight or towing, I think it adds mechanical sympathy for the truck as well.   Plus, traction control and the other assists generally turn off when you shift into low range. Those aren't needed here, they'll work against you if you need wheel spin. In high range you'll need to figure out how to turn off the various modes those assists provide. Depending on the vehicle, those things don't all automatically turn off or turn completely off.   While I agree that a farmer might have some great practical experience, a recommendation to "always" using one gear isn't very informed advice. If the farmer had said WHY and could explain the physics behind his prescriptive "always" I'd definitely listen. The way he's described here makes it sounds like he could either be uninformed or is telling everyone what worked for him, not necessarily that there could be a more advantageous way about things.
